Provides cashier services, including change and chips, cashing checks, banks, keys, preparing fills and jackpots, adding money to the cage inventory, preparing deposits, counting and bundling cash, wrapping change, and balancing the bank. Is responsible for inventory of Main Bank assets at open and close of shift Performs pit fills/credits, kiosk fills, Food and Beverage transactions and Slot Attendant transactions. Maintains custody of funds, records of those funds, and prepares reports and records of transactions for assigned banks. Receives, secures, handles, counts and reconciles, and distributes large sums of money accurately and promptly. Completes required casino forms and follows policies and procedures, I.C.M.P.’s and Gaming regulations. Remains up to date on Gaming Laws and I.C.M.P. Follows all company and department policies and procedures. Provides exemplary customer service to our guest and employees. Create and print Players cards accounts. Checks guest for proper identification. Wears and maintains all uniforms properly. All Employees maintain a clean and safe work environment and complies with safety procedures, including use of required safety equipment, identifying unsafe practices or conditions, and informing their Manager, CSM or the Safety Committee of the unsafe conditions. All Employees follow security policies and procedures and reports all violations. Performs duties in compliance with the Colorado Limited Gaming Act. Use multiple systems for player tracking at one time. Ability and willingness to work at both the Central City and Black Hawk Properties. May perform duties in any functional area of the Cage operations department, including but not limited to Cage banks. Other duties as assigned.
